![]() In googling this issue, there is evidence that others have experienced the same issue when attaching a DVD drive to the Asmedia. The only time there is a problem is during linux boot. ATAPI devices are not supported." Despite this, I was able to install Windows 7 using this drive and I can also run the Ubuntu installer from it as well. Although Asmedia says it is fully compliant to SATA specs, the fine print in the ASUS manual says "These SATA ports are for data hard drivers only. The Asmedia ASM1061 is an integrated PCIe to SATA bridge on the P8Z77-V providing 2 x 6Gb/s ports in addition to the 2 x 6Gb/s + 4 x 3Gb/s provided by the Z77. libata.force=norst doesn't help.Īta8.00: exception Emask 0x52 Sact 0x0 SErr 0xffffffff action 0xe frozenĪta8.00: failed command: IDENTIFY PACKET DEVICE No further progress occurs afterwards and the system must be reset. The following happens after a ~30 second delay. When DVD is attached and using kernel 3.2.0-35 I have been able to boot all the way to my desktop once, but then the system hung. When DVD is attached and using kernel 3.5.0-21: the boot hangs in various places without any libata messages. Failed boot when my ASUS DRW-24B1/ST DVD drive is attached to my Asmedia ASM1061 on ASUS P8Z77-V Pro. ![]()
